This process facilitates the conversion of movie data from the ISO disc image format to the Matroska Multimedia Container (MKV) format. An ISO file is an exact copy of a physical disc, containing all its data. MKV, on the other hand, is a flexible and open standard container format often used for high-definition video. This conversion allows for greater compatibility with various media players and devices, streamlined storage, and the potential for smaller file sizes without significant quality loss.

Preserving movie collections in a digitally accessible format is increasingly important. Physical media degrades over time, and compatibility with modern hardware can be an issue. This type of conversion offers a way to future-proof movie libraries while maintaining high quality. The MKV format’s support for multiple audio tracks, subtitles, chapters, and metadata further enhances the viewing experience and archival potential. 4. Streamlined Storage

Streamlined storage is a notable benefit derived from converting movie ISO files to MKV using MakeMKV. While ISO images provide a one-to-one copy of optical media, they often contain redundant data and occupy considerable storage space. The MKV format, designed for efficient multimedia storage, offers a more streamlined approach. MakeMKV facilitates the extraction of essential movie data from the ISO, packaging it into a smaller, more manageable MKV file. This reduction in file size, often without noticeable quality loss, optimizes storage capacity and enhances file transfer speeds. For instance, a Blu-ray ISO might contain data related to disc menus and region coding, unnecessary for playback. Converting to MKV eliminates this overhead, resulting in a smaller file size better suited for hard drives and network storage.

Practical implications of streamlined storage become apparent when managing large movie libraries. Hard drive space, particularly for high-definition content, can be a limiting factor. Converting ISOs to MKV allows for the storage of more movies within the same capacity, maximizing the utilization of available storage resources. Furthermore, smaller file sizes translate to faster transfer speeds across networks, simplifying the process of backing up and sharing movie collections. Consider a home media server with limited storage; converting the movie library from ISO to MKV could significantly increase the number of titles that can be stored and accessed. This efficiency is particularly valuable in environments with bandwidth constraints or when dealing with large 4K movie files.

7. Retention of Metadata

Metadata retention plays a vital role in maximizing the utility of converting movie ISO files to MKV using MakeMKV. Metadata encompasses descriptive information about the movie, including titles, chapters, audio tracks, subtitles, and cover art. Preserving this information during the conversion process significantly enhances organization, accessibility, and the overall viewing experience. Without metadata, the resulting MKV files would lack crucial contextual information, hindering efficient library management and playback navigation. MakeMKV’s ability to retain this data contributes to a more comprehensive and user-friendly digital movie collection.

  • Chapter Markers

    MakeMKV preserves chapter markers from the original ISO, allowing for easy navigation within the MKV file. This facilitates quick access to specific scenes or segments, replicating the functionality of scene selection on physical discs. For example, a user can jump directly to a specific chapter within a long movie without manually scrubbing through the timeline. This preservation enhances playback control and user experience.

  • Audio Track Information

    Retaining audio track information, including language, codec, and channel configuration, is crucial for selecting the preferred audio during playback. This metadata enables users to easily switch between different language tracks or choose between stereo and surround sound options without manual configuration. For instance, a movie might include both an English Dolby Digital 5.1 track and a Spanish Dolby Digital 2.0 track. The retained metadata allows the media player to accurately identify and present these options to the user.

  • Subtitle Data

    Preserving subtitle information, including language and format, simplifies subtitle selection during playback. This is essential for accessibility and multilingual viewing experiences. MakeMKV ensures that subtitles embedded within the ISO are carried over to the MKV file, allowing users to enable or disable subtitles as needed. This feature caters to a wider audience and accommodates diverse language preferences. For example, a foreign film might include multiple subtitle tracks for different languages, enhancing accessibility for international viewers.

  • Title and Cover Art

    MakeMKV often retains title information and cover art from the source ISO, facilitating easy identification and organization within media libraries. This metadata enhances the visual presentation of the movie within media player interfaces and simplifies browsing large collections. Cover art provides a visual cue for quick recognition, while accurate title information contributes to effective sorting and searching within media libraries. This streamlines library management and enhances the overall user experience.

Frequently Asked Questions

This section addresses common inquiries regarding the conversion of movie ISO files to MKV format using MakeMKV.

Question 1: Is any quality lost during the conversion from ISO to MKV using MakeMKV?

MakeMKV performs a lossless conversion, meaning no video or audio quality is sacrificed during the process. The resulting MKV file retains the full fidelity of the original ISO image.

Question 2: What are the primary advantages of using MKV over ISO for storing movies?

MKV offers enhanced compatibility with various media players and devices, often smaller file sizes, and the ability to retain important metadata like chapters and subtitles. ISO files, while exact disc replicas, may lack broad playback support.

Question 3: Are there any legal implications of converting movie ISOs to MKV?

Legality depends on local copyright laws and the user’s ownership of the original discs. Creating backups for personal use is generally permissible in many jurisdictions, but distributing copyrighted material without authorization is illegal.

Question 4: How does MakeMKV handle multiple audio tracks and subtitles present in the ISO?

MakeMKV preserves multiple audio tracks and subtitles during the conversion process. The resulting MKV file will contain all the audio and subtitle streams present in the original ISO, allowing for selection during playback.

Question 5: What are the system requirements for running MakeMKV effectively?

MakeMKV is available for Windows, macOS, and Linux. Specific hardware requirements are relatively modest, but sufficient storage space and processing power are recommended for handling large, high-definition movie files.

Question 6: What are some common troubleshooting tips for issues encountered during conversion?

Common issues include read errors from damaged discs or insufficient storage space. Verifying the integrity of the source ISO and ensuring adequate free space on the target drive are essential first steps. Online forums and MakeMKV’s support documentation offer additional troubleshooting resources.

Tips for ISO to MKV Conversion using MakeMKV

Optimizing the conversion process requires attention to several key aspects. The following tips provide practical guidance for achieving efficient and effective results when converting movie ISO files to MKV format using MakeMKV.

Tip 1: Verify ISO Integrity: Before initiating the conversion, verifying the integrity of the source ISO file is crucial. Corrupted ISO files can lead to errors during the conversion process or result in incomplete or unplayable MKV files. Utilize checksum verification tools to ensure the ISO’s data integrity.

Tip 2: Select Appropriate Output Directory: Choose a target directory with sufficient free space to accommodate the converted MKV file. Large, high-definition movies can require significant storage capacity. Confirm ample free space on the target drive before initiating the conversion to avoid interruptions or errors.

Tip 3: Consider Output File Size: While MakeMKV performs lossless conversion, output file sizes can still be substantial, especially for Blu-ray ISOs. If storage space is a concern, consider compressing the resulting MKV file using HandBrake or similar software after the initial conversion with MakeMKV.

Tip 4: Preserve Chapter Information: Ensure MakeMKV retains chapter markers from the original ISO. This information enhances navigation within the MKV file and allows for convenient scene selection during playback.

Tip 5: Retain Audio and Subtitle Tracks: MakeMKV typically preserves all audio tracks and subtitles from the source ISO. Verify these elements are selected for inclusion in the output MKV file to maintain multilingual support and accessibility options.

Tip 6: Organize Output Files: Implement a consistent file naming convention and directory structure for storing converted MKV files. This organization simplifies library management and facilitates efficient retrieval of specific movies. Consider using metadata tagging tools for enhanced organization.

Tip 7: Explore Advanced MakeMKV Settings: Familiarize yourself with MakeMKV’s advanced settings. These options allow for fine-tuning the conversion process, including specifying preferred audio tracks, subtitle languages, and output file splitting.
